Default 70 ragtop on BAT

Nice looking cardinal red 70 ragtop on bat, factory bench and four speed and a nice looking resto.

A lot of pictures as is usually the case on bat, I noticed that the photos of the VIN on the block looked very suspect and that the pictures of the engine when it was apart show it clearly being a 2 bolt block, weren’t the base 350 horse engines with manual trans in 70 4 bolts?

The 70 WT blocks are 2 bolt main.
I have had several.
70 RA3 and RA4 are 4 bolt main.

Interesting, I always had the impression that the YS was 2 bolt but the WT was 4 bolt in 1970 only.

My impression comes from factory literature not actual hands on work so probably just some incorrect or misleading factory info.

How about the VIN on the block? The font looks way different than I’m used to seeing on 69’s.
